Half-day skilling workshop for female drug addiction survivors

As part of the activities for World Entrepreneurship Day (WED), Enterprise Seychelles Agency in collaboration with the United for a Purpose Brigade (Up Brigade) and Citizens Engagement Platform Seychelles (CEPS) organized a half-day skilling workshop on 25th August for female drug addiction survivors.

The aim of the workshop, which was held at CEPS Conference Room, Orion Mall, was to help the target audience to discover entrepreneurship which could help them to overcome their daily challenges. Additionally, the workshop included discovering work and business opportunities that are available, in relation to the training they had received, so that they can earn a living. The theme for the workshop was ‘The Road to Self-Sustainance: Leveraging the Power of Young Women and Girls for Creating Wealth’.

The nine women and girls had received training last year in basic tailoring and they graduated on March 9, 2021. Amongst them, three are doing home care, one is doing tailoring and the rest are still trying to find a job or to start a business.
